Austin Peay 84, Grand Canyon 77
Recap | Stats
CLARKSVILLE, Tenn. - (GCU Media Relations) Grand Canyon knocked a 15-point second-half deficit down to four, but were unable complete its comeback in an 84-77 loss to Austin Peay at Dunn Center in Clarksville, Tenn., Saturday.
GCU led in the first half, thanks to 53.3 percent shooting from the field, but the Governors were nearly as accurate, hitting 51.5 percent of their shots in the first 20 minutes. Austin Peay finished the game 9-of- 16 from 3-point range. Unfortunately for the Lopes, they shot only 33.3 percent (12-of-36) in the second and hit just 11-of-18 free throws.

Texas-Pan American 82, Eastern Michigan 75
Recap | Stats
EDINBURG, Texas - (UPTA Media Relations) The University of Texas-Pan American Broncs women’s basketball team beat the Eastern Michigan University Eagles 81-75 to complete a 3-0 home stand on Saturday at the UTPA Fieldhouse.
Sophomore Shawnte’ Goff led the Broncs (4-2) with a career-high 26 points as well as a season-high eight rebounds, a season-high five assists, one block and two steals. Freshman Hildur Björg Kjartansdóttir scored a career-high 16 points on 6-of-11 shooting, including 3-of-4 from behind the arc. Senior Tonisha Walker scored 13 points while hitting her first four shots from behind the arc. Senior T’Ondria Nolen scored 10 points with a career-high nine rebounds and five assists. Senior Brittany Bush grabbed a season-high 13 rebounds (seven offensive) while scoring six points.

Rockhurst 65, Missouri-Kansas City 60
Recap | Stats
KANSAS CITY, Mo. - (UMKC Media Relations) The Missouri-Kansas City women’s basketball team (1-2) fell in its home opener, 65-60 to Rockhurst (1-1) on Saturday afternoon at the Swinney Recreation Center.
Freshman Kiana Law led the ‘Roos in the contest, notching career-high’s of 15 points on 7-of-11 shooting and 10 rebounds for her first career double-double, while Calli White shot 7-of-13 from the field, including 4-of-9 from three-point range for 19 points, to go along with five assists and three rebounds.

Utah Valley 61, Weber State 40
Recap | Stats
OREM, Utah - Patrice Toston scored a game-high 19 points as the Utah Valley Wolverines picked up a win over in-state rival Weber State, 61-40, on Saturday night in Orem.
Four Wolverines finished in double-digit scoring, led by Toston. As a team, UVU shot .479 on the night, making 23 of 48 attempts.
